Binary min heap c++
Webc++ C++ 需要帮助获得一个简单的左撇子堆插入的结果吗,c++,heap,binary-tree,min-heap,leftist-tree,C++,Heap,Binary Tree,Min Heap,Leftist Tree,我有一个最左边的堆,如 … WebNov 8, 2015 · The complete binary tree will have the value 3 as a left child of 4, and 1 will be at same height as 4. Even if you are doing a linear search, the optimization says that …
Binary min heap c++
Did you know?
WebA binary heap is a tree-based data structure that satisfies the heap property, which is used as the underlying data structure for heap sort. So, in summary, heap sort relies on a binary heap to efficiently sort elements, and a binary heap is a data structure that can be used for a variety of purposes beyond sorting, such as priority queues and ... WebJul 30, 2024 · C++ Server Side Programming Programming. A Binary Heap is a complete binary tree which is either Min Heap or Max Heap. In a Max Binary Heap, the key at …
WebJul 7, 2015 · The time complexity to find the minimum element in a min-heap is O (1), that is the primary purpose of such a container. It was literally made to find the smallest (or … WebJan 10, 2013 · do a binary-search to find the vertex's location in the Heap in O (Logn) use the index to access the vertex and update its key in O (1) bubble-up the vertex in O (Logn) I actually used a std::map declared as: std::map m_locations; in the …
http://www.duoduokou.com/cplusplus/33666877918458901008.html WebRecursively check if the left child is min-heap or not. Recursively check if the right child is min-heap or not (if it exists). Return true if both left and right child are min-heap; otherwise, return false. The algorithm can be implemented as follows in C++, Java, and Python: C++ Java Python Download Run Code Output: The given array is a min-heap
WebGiven a binary tree, check if it is a min-heapor not. In order words, the binary tree must be a complete binary tree where each node has a higher value than its parent’s value. For example, the following binary tree is a min-heap: On the other hand, the following binary tree is not a min-heap: Practice this problem 1. Recursive Solution
WebOct 29, 2024 · A binary heap is always balanced, but it's not ordered for efficient search, so any implementation that doesn't maintain that index makes changing priority or removing … flowertyme floristWebJun 28, 2024 · A Binary Heap is a Complete Binary Tree. A binary heap is typically represented as array. The representation is done as: The root element will be at Arr [0]. Below table shows indexes of other nodes for … flowertyme laurelgreen bull scaffolding planksWebJul 5,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. flower\u0026bowlhttp://www.duoduokou.com/cplusplus/33666877918458901008.html green bull research stock symbolWebApr 6, 2024 · In your case this can't be called a Heap. since the Heapify process is not called and there is no assumption on the order in the array. Basically it means that there … flower\\u0026bowlWebJul 18, 2014 · Implementation of binary min-heap data structure. What do you think is wrong with this code, and how can it be improved? What corner case have I overlooked, … flowertyme phone number